The Explorer’s Way is undoubtedly certainly one of Australia’s most legendary road vacation routes, stretching about 3,000 kilometres from Adelaide in South Australia to Darwin inside Northern Territory. This journey follows the highway of famous explorer John McDouall Stuart and requires travellers via a breathtaking variety of landscapes—from rolling wine state on the harsh appeal of the outback and also the tropical splendour through the Best Stop.

Key Stops Along how

Starting up in Adelaide, travellers can investigate town’s vibrant arts scene and earth-renowned wineries within Barossa Valley. Heading north, the route walks you Together with the Flinders Ranges, amongst the oldest mountain ranges in the world, to appreciate scenic hikes and Aboriginal rock art.

Additional along, the guidebook highlights the fascinating underground cash of scotland - Coober Pedy, renowned for its opal mines and exclusive dugout properties. As you cross in to the Northern Territory, Alice Springs gets a central hub—ideal for going through the MacDonnell Ranges, going to cultural internet sites, and be well prepared for a side visit to Uluru and Kata Tjuta.

The ultimate extend from explorers way road trip Tennant Creek to Darwin brings you thru lush countrywide parks like Katherine Gorge (Nitmiluk) and Litchfield, culminating Within the tropical capital metropolis of Darwin, in which you can knowledge Indigenous society, crocodile encounters, and beautiful sunsets within the Timor Sea.

Vacation Strategies

This journey usually takes between 10 times to quite a few months, determined by how much you want to to examine. The guidebook recommends travelling from the dry period (May perhaps to September) for quite possibly the most at ease circumstances. Generally have additional drinking water, gas, and materials—especially in remote places.
